# onchain-safety-mcp
MCP (Model Context Protocol) server that gives any AI agent **on-chain token-safety tools**
for **PulseChain, Monad, Base, and BSC** — including **PulseChain, which the major token-safety
APIs (GoPlus, Honeypot.is) don't support at all** (verified June 2026). If your agent touches
PulseChain, this is the safety check.
It is a thin stdio client over the hosted API at [onchain.wick.pics](https://onchain.wick.pics)
(engine `wick-safe/0.3`). Every check is **deterministic on-chain analysis — no LLM in the
verdict path**, so results are fast, cheap, and reproducible: contract-risk heuristics,
liquidity depth, honeypot transfer-simulation, LP-burn, ownership/renounce + privilege
detection, upgradeable-proxy detection, and a wallet approval (drainer) scanner. The free tier
needs no key. *Informational, not financial advice.*
## Tools
| tool | what it answers |
|---|---|
| `check_token_safety({ chain, address })` | Is this token a scam? Verdict (`SAFE` … `LIKELY_RUG`), 0–100 score, evidence checks. |
| `fresh_rug_radar()` | What just launched, and is it safe? Last 20 freshly-created pools, safety-scored at creation. |
| `exit_safety({ chain, token, sizeUsd, maxSlippage? })` | Could I sell $X of this at acceptable slippage? Size-aware price impact + safety verdict. |
| `check_ownership({ chain, address })` | Is ownership renounced / upgradeable, and what can an active owner still do (mint, blacklist, pause, tax)? |
| `safe_to_interact({ chain, address })` | One call → SAFE_TO_INTERACT / CAUTION / DO_NOT_INTERACT, bundling safety + ownership, with reasons. |
| `wallet_approvals({ chain, owner })` | A wallet's active ERC-20 approvals, flagging unlimited grants — the drainer vector. |
| `wallet_poison_check({ chain, owner })` | Address-poisoning scan: dust/look-alike transfers in a wallet's history that mimic a real counterparty to trick a paste-and-send of the wrong address. |
`chain`: `pulsechain` | `monad` | `base` | `bsc` · token/address: `0x…` contract address.
Agents should call `check_token_safety` / `exit_safety` before interacting with, buying, or
accepting an unknown token.
## Install (any MCP client — Claude Desktop, agent frameworks)
```json
{
"mcpServers": {
"onchain-safety": {
"command": "npx",
"args": ["-y", "github:aitools420/onchain-safety-mcp"],
"env": { "ONCHAIN_API_KEY": "wsk_…" }
}
}
}
```
`ONCHAIN_API_KEY` is **optional** — omit it for the free rate-limited tier. A `wsk_` key
unlocks the paid deep tier (get one at [onchain.wick.pics](https://onchain.wick.pics)).
